WYATT WERTZ Turns in Season-Best Performance
St. Joseph-Ogden was led to victory by WYATT WERTZ, who turned in his biggest game of the season on Friday. WERTZ rushed for 131 yards and three touchdowns on only eight carries. His longest rush was for an impressive 69 yards, which helps to explain his lofty yards per carry total.
The victory for St. Joseph-Ogden keeps them at an undefeated 7-0. WERTZ and St. Joseph-Ogden will take on Rantoul at 7:00 p.m. on Friday.

Dane Eisenmenger Dazzles in Tolono Unity Win
Dane Eisenmenger was a major factor in Tolono Unity's win over Rantoul on Friday. Eisenmenger was dynamite, throwing for 230 yards and three touchdowns while completing 92.3% of his passes. Tolono Unity is 3-1 when Eisenmenger posts three or more passing touchdowns, but 1-2 otherwise.
Tolono Unity now has a winning record of 4-3. Eisenmenger and Tolono Unity will head out to face off against Paxton-Buckley-Loda at 7:00 p.m. on Friday.

Big Game from MCKINNEY As St. Joseph-Ogden Won 59-8
KODEY MCKINNEY's big game helped extend St. Joseph-Ogden's winning streak to seven on Friday. MCKINNEY was unstoppable, throwing for 161 yards and three touchdowns on perfect 8-for-8 passing.
On the season, MCKINNEY has thrown 19 touchdowns (and and only 3 picks) while averaging 217.9 passing yards per game.
